Ponta Delgada ,  March 15, 2018

Private initiative "has strongly invested" in the Azores, says Regional Director for Support to the Invesmtment and Competitiveness

The Regional Director for Support to the Invesmtment and Competitiveness  stated in Ponta Delgada that entrepreneurs and private companies have been strongly investing in the Region, seizing the conditions and support measures provided by the Azorean Government and showing confidence in the growth of regional economy.
 
Ricardo Medeiros spoke in the context of the initiative "Investing in the Azores, an awareness-raising action promoted by the Vice-Presidency of the Government and CRESAÇOR. On the occasion, the government official highlighted that 150 projects were submitted under the Competir+ incentive scheme in the last six months, representing an estimated investment of 115 million Euros.
 
"It represents the largest private investment in the Azores in such a short time," said the government official.
 
The Regional Director also highlighted the effect of this investment on the increase of exports, which grew 8.8 percent in 2017.
 
According to Ricardo Medeiros, the plan for the external promotion of regional companies and products, namely foodstuffs, has actively contributed to this increase in sales abroad and in the domestic market. The initiative is developed annually by the Regional Government in partnership with the Chamber of Commerce and Industry of the Azores.
 
The Regional Director also stated that the purpose of these dissemination initiatives is to "know some of the most relevant support systems" created with the aim of "fostering investment and entrepreneurship." Furthermore, they intend to "support the economic activity of each of island, promote the export" of Azorean products and the internationalisation of companies.
 
The Incentive System for Business Competitiveness, Competir+, the Support Scheme for Bank Microcredit, and the Support Programme for the Revitalisation of Shops in Urban Centres as well as programmes directed to the unemployed and the hiring of workers were the topics discussed in this awareness-raising action.
 
On its part, the Regional Director for Employment and Vocational Training revealed that the results of the Government's active employment policies are very positive.
 
According to Paula Andrade, the fact 3,800 people have already benefited from the hiring support programme - "Integra" since 2014 is an indicator revealing the importance of this investment in people. Nearly 60% of employers have kept these workers after the conclusion of the support programme.
 
Paula Andrade also highlighted the creation of new hiring support programmes by the Regional Government. Given the increase in private investment and the subsequent increase in employment and the progressive decrease in unemployment, they favour labour stability.
